Juniper JN0-336 Exam Overview:
| Certification Vendor: | Juniper Networks |
|---|---|
| Exam Name: | Juniper Networks Certified Specialist Security (JNCIS-SEC) |
| Exam Number: | JN0-336 |
| Exam Price: | $300 USD |
| Real Exam Qty: | 65 |
| Exam Duration: | 90 minutes |
| Available Languages: | English |
| Exam Format: | Multiple choice |
| Related Certifications: | JNCIA-SEC JNCIE-SEC JNCIP-SEC |
| Passing Score: | Variable (approximately 60% - 70%) |
| Certificate Validity Period: | 3 years |
| Recommended Training: | Juniper Learning Portal |
| Exam Registration: | Pearson VUE Registration |
| Sample Questions: | Juniper JN0-336 Sample Questions |
| Exam Way: | Online proctored or onsite at Pearson VUE test centers |
| Pre Condition: | Juniper Networks Certified Associate Security (JNCIA-SEC) certification |

Juniper JN0-336 Exam Syllabus Topics:
| Section | Objectives |
|---|---|
| Topic 1: SSL Proxy | - SSL reverse proxy - SSL forward proxy - Certificate management - Configuration and troubleshooting |
| Topic 2: Identity-Aware Security | - Integration with directory services - Juniper Identity Management Service (JIMS) - Identity-based policies |
| Topic 3: IPsec VPNs | - VPN monitoring and troubleshooting - Remote access VPN - Site-to-site IPsec VPN |
| Topic 4: Application Security | - Application identification - Application Quality of Service (QoS) - Configuration, monitoring and troubleshooting - Advanced Policy-Based Routing (APBR) - Application firewall |
| Topic 5: Virtual SRX / cSRX | - Deployment and architecture - Resource allocation and scaling - Configuration and management |
| Topic 6: Advanced Threat Prevention (ATP) | - Configuration, monitoring and troubleshooting - File analysis and threat intelligence - Juniper ATP Cloud - Juniper ATP On-Premises |
| Topic 7: High Availability (HA) Clustering | - Cluster architecture and concepts - Failover and synchronization - Monitoring and troubleshooting - Chassis cluster configuration |
| Topic 8: Advanced Security Policies | - Session management - Application Layer Gateways (ALGs) - Scheduling - Logging - Configuration, monitoring and troubleshooting - Unified security policies |
| Topic 9: Security Director | - Deployment and configuration - Policy management - Management and monitoring |
| Topic 10: Juniper Secure Analytics (JSA) | - Integration with SRX devices - Log collection and analysis - Event correlation and reporting |
| Topic 11: Intrusion Detection and Prevention (IDP/IPS) | - IPS database management - Configuration, monitoring and troubleshooting - IPS policies |
